INTRODUCTION
Association For Health Development was established in 2008 by a group of public spirited philanthropists to serve the ailing humanity. It is a non-governmental and non profit organization. Based at Islamabad with branch offices in Quetta and Loralai it is mainly a community development organization which helps the people without any distinction of; religion, region, caste, creed or gender. It was properly registered in 2009 under the social welfare act of Government of Pakistan (Registration and control) ordinance 1961 (XL 1961). It has no political or Government affiliation. Its areas of operation is to start with primarily Baluchistan and later on Pakistan with a focus on fields of Health, Education, Social welfare, Environment, Agriculture, Human resource development capacity building training and planning

Celebration of 1st world malaria day in Pakistan
A new way to communicate the messages by close working with the communities and through the provision of preventive and curative services at the door steps of malaria inflicted populations in the coal mines areas of Balochistan province.
Under the resolution of world health assembly held in may 2007 Government of Pakistan being the signatury of the resolution had planned to commemorate the 1st world malaria day on 25 april 2008. the day was celebrated through out the country by organizing district level seminars, Tv and radio talk shows , publishing of day specific print media supplements and organizations of walk with the community representatives, decision makers and stakeholders of all line departments.AHD was one of the pioneers to celebrate world malaria day with the mines workers of Balochistan in loralai district. Balochistan is the highly endemic province sharing the major burden of the disease in terms of total reported cases and the highest Falciparum ratio.
